Rohit Sharma lit up the International debut of the new stadium in Lucknow with an unbeaten hundred to put India on the top. The stand-in Indian captain struck eight fours and seven maximums during this unbeaten 111 coming in only 61 deliveries. On what was expected to be a slow pitch, Rohit batted out a maiden over before getting into his groove. He raised his fifty off 38 deliveries and accelerated towards the end to bring up his 4th T20I century in 58 balls.

All the major stats and records that Rohit Sharma recorded during his unbeaten hundred:

1 – Rohit Sharma became the first player in T20I history to score four centuries. At the start of 2018, Colin Munro hit his 3rd T20I ton to become the first such one.


1 – Rohit became the first Indian to bat out full 20 overs in a T20I innings without getting dismissed. He himself batted till the end while opening the innings during the game against Bangladesh in the Nidahas Trophy before getting run out on the final ball.


2 – He is also the first player to hit multiple centuries in T20I cricket as captain. As many as four other players have hit one century while leading the side in this format.


2 – Rohit is only the second player to score more than one ton in a calendar year in T20I cricket. He scored an unbeaten hundred in the Bristol T20I against England. Colin Munro also hit two tons in 2017.


9 – Number of scores of 75+ for Rohit in the T20I format; the most by any player. Chris Gayle had eight such scores in this format.


19 – Rohit now has 19 fifty-plus scores in T20I cricket including the four hundreds. These are the most 50+ scores in T20Is for a player surpassing Virat Kohli’s 18.


68 – Number of sixes Rohit Sharma has scored in International cricket in 2018. These are the most number of International sixes hit by any player in a calendar year surpassing his 65 sixes in 2017.


96 – Rohit’s 96 sixes in the T20I format are the third most by any player after 103 by Chris Gayle and Martin Guptill. The Indian skipper went past Brendon McCullum’s tally of 91 sixes during this innings.


556 – Runs Rohit has scored in 2018 in the T20I format. These are the 4th most number of runs scored by any player in a T20I calendar year and the 2nd most by any Indian. Virat Kohli scored a record 641 runs in this format in 2016.


2203 – Rohit’s 2203 runs in T20I cricket (Men’s) are the second most by any player after Martin Guptill’s 2271. He went past Virat Kohli (2102), Brendon McCullum (2140) and Shoaib Malik (2190) during this innings. Rohit’s tally is now the highest for India in T20I cricket (Men/Women) surpassing Mithali Raj’s 2176 runs.
